Surveying in Brevard County
Brevard County stretches 72 miles along the Atlantic Coast, giving it one of the longest shorelines of any Florida county. The barrier island geography creates complex boundary situations between mainland, Indian River Lagoon, and oceanfront properties.
Kennedy Space Center and Cape Canaveral Space Force Station occupy a significant portion of northern Brevard, creating restricted airspace zones that can impact drone-based surveying and UAS operations in the region.
The Indian River Lagoon system bisects the county, meaning many surveys involve waterfront determinations along both the lagoon and the Atlantic, with tidal vs. non-tidal boundary distinctions depending on the water body.

Brevard County's narrow barrier island geography — some areas less than a mile wide between ocean and lagoon — makes topographic surveys critical for understanding drainage on parcels sandwiched between salt water on both sides.

Brevard County Flood Zone Information
- FEMA Flood Zones Present
- AE, VE, X
- Special Flood Hazard Area
- Moderate to significant flood hazard area — substantial SFHA coverage in coastal and low-lying areas
- Base Flood Elevation Range
- 6-12 ft NAVD88
- Wind Zone
- 140 mph design wind speed
This county has a Coastal Construction Control Line (CCCL). Properties seaward of the CCCL require additional survey documentation per Florida DEP requirements.

After Your Topographic Survey
Topographic survey data is the foundation of every engineering project. After your survey in Palm Bay is complete, a licensed Professional Engineer uses the elevation data to design stormwater management systems, grading plans, or structural foundations. Drainage engineers at firms like CivilSmart Engineering rely on topographic surveys to calculate flow paths, retention volumes, and pipe sizes that meet local water management district requirements.
